Trooper HENRY LIPSCOMBE

Service Number: 41046
Regiment & Unit/Ship

Machine Gun Corps (Cavalry)

1st Sqdn.

Date of Death

Died 05 April 1918

Age 27 years old

Buried or commemorated at

PICQUIGNY BRITISH CEMETERY

C. 18.

France

Commonwealth War Graves Commission - Headstone Placeholder
  • Country of Service United Kingdom
  • Additional Info Son of Josiah and Lucy Lipscombe, of Cranford, Middx.; husband of Daisy Alice Lipscombe, of 108, Brighton Rd., Godalming, Surrey.
  • Personal Inscription IF ONLY I MIGHT BE AT REST DEAR HEART WITH THEE DAISY
